#cef4dc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#cef4dc is composed of 80.8% red, 95.7% green and 86.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 15.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 9.8% yellow and 4.3% black. It has a hue angle of 142.1 degrees, a saturation of 63.3% and a lightness of 88.2%. #cef4dc color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#9de9b9. Closest websafe color is: #ccffcc.

Shades and Tints of #cef4dc

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030f08 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#cef4dc

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#e0e2e1 is the less saturated color, while #c5fdda is the most saturated one.
